Enterprise data governance and destruction is the most commonly neglected discipline in information security management. Most organizations invest heavily in protecting data in active use — firewalls, encryption, access controls — yet attention drops sharply once data reaches the end of its lifecycle: servers are decommissioned, hard drives are replaced, equipment leases expire, or archives pass their retention period. Data on media that leaves a controlled environment carries risk equal to that of production data.

Indonesia's regulatory framework now treats the end of the data lifecycle as a legal obligation, not merely good practice. Law No. 27 of 2022 on Personal Data Protection (the PDP Law) sets out obligations to erase and destroy personal data, including when retention periods end or the data is no longer needed for its processing purpose. Government Regulation 71/2019 on Electronic Systems and Transactions governs the erasure of irrelevant electronic information, and sectoral regulators — such as OJK in financial services — expect IT governance that covers data management through to deletion. Meanwhile, ISO/IEC 27001:2022 includes explicit controls on information deletion and the secure disposal of equipment.

The problem is that deleting files or reformatting media is not the same as destroying data. Logically 'deleted' data can usually be recovered with widely available forensic tools. NIST SP 800-88 Rev. 1 — the international reference for media sanitization — distinguishes the Clear, Purge, and Destroy levels of sanitization and emphasizes two steps that are often skipped: verifying the sanitization result and producing auditable documentation. Without both, an organization has no proof its data is actually gone — and that is precisely the gap Datasan closes.

Why the End of the Data Lifecycle Is a Leak Waiting to Happen

Formatting and deleting are not destruction

Deleting files or reformatting media only removes the logical references; the underlying data can often be recovered with common recovery tools. Used media that is resold, returned to a vendor, or discarded without sanitization is a real leakage channel.

Retention policy exists on paper, not in practice

Many organizations maintain retention schedules but have no mechanism to actually delete data once its retention period ends. Keeping personal data beyond its purpose conflicts with the processing principles of the PDP Law and enlarges the blast radius of any incident.

Decommissioning with no audit trail

Retired servers and storage frequently change hands — internal teams, vendors, third parties — without serial-number records, formal handovers, or proof of destruction. When an auditor or regulator asks where media containing sensitive data went, there is no answer that can be evidenced.

Legacy methods fail on modern media

Degaussing works on magnetic media but does not erase data on SSDs and flash media, which store data electrically. Without mapping methods to media types as NIST SP 800-88 directs, organizations can feel safe while their data remains intact.

Frequently Asked Questions

What is the difference between deleting or formatting media and standards-based data destruction?

Deleting files or formatting media only removes the logical pointers to the data; the actual contents can usually be recovered with forensic tools. Standards-based destruction applies methods that make data unrecoverable — logical sanitization that overwrites or resets the media, degaussing, or physical destruction — then verifies the result and documents it.

What are Clear, Purge, and Destroy in NIST SP 800-88?

NIST SP 800-88 Rev. 1 defines three levels of media sanitization: Clear (logical techniques that protect against simple recovery methods), Purge (techniques that make data recovery infeasible even with laboratory equipment, such as device-native sanitize commands or degaussing for magnetic media), and Destroy (physical destruction of the media). The right level depends on data sensitivity, media type, and whether the media will be reused or leave the organization's control.

Does Indonesia's PDP Law require the destruction of personal data?

Yes. Law No. 27 of 2022 obliges data controllers to erase and destroy personal data under certain conditions, including when the retention period ends, the data is no longer needed for its processing purpose, or upon a valid request from the data subject. The PDP Law does not prescribe a specific technical method, so standards such as NIST SP 800-88 are commonly used as the practical reference to demonstrate destruction was performed properly.

Is degaussing sufficient to destroy data on SSDs?

No. Degaussing works by eliminating magnetic fields, so it is only effective on magnetic media such as hard drives and tape; SSDs and flash media store data electrically and are unaffected. For SSDs, the correct options are Purge techniques based on device-supported sanitize commands, or physical destruction when the media is being permanently retired.

Can destruction be performed on-site, and how is chain of custody maintained?

Yes. On-site destruction is often preferred by regulated organizations because media never leaves the premises before its data is destroyed. Whether on-site or off-site, every media item is logged by serial number, formally handed over, and tracked at each movement until destruction is complete, keeping the chain of custody intact and auditable.

What documents do I receive after destruction, and how do they help in audits?

You receive a certificate of destruction and formal records detailing each asset (including serial numbers), the sanitization method, execution time, and verification results. These documents serve as objective evidence for ISO/IEC 27001 audits — which include controls on information deletion and secure disposal of equipment — and demonstrate accountability for erasure and destruction obligations under the PDP Law and sectoral regulations.
